The process of properly curing cannabis is a crucial step in achieving high-quality buds with optimal flavor and potency. Curing involves the careful drying and aging of harvested cannabis buds to remove excess moisture, break down chlorophyll, and enhance aroma and flavor. Factors Affecting the Curing Process

During the curing process, there are several factors that can affect the final quality of the cannabis. These factors include:

  • Humidity: The humidity of the storage environment plays a crucial role in the curing process. Too much humidity can lead to mold and mildew growth, while too little humidity can cause the buds to dry out too quickly.
  • Temperature: Temperature also plays a critical role in the curing process. High temperatures can cause the buds to dry out too quickly, while low temperatures can slow down the curing process.
  • Airflow: Proper airflow is important in preventing mold growth and evenly drying the buds. Without proper airflow, some parts of the buds may dry faster than others, which can affect the final flavor and potency.
  • Light exposure: Excessive light exposure can break down the cannabinoids and lead to a loss of potency. In contrast, keeping the buds in complete darkness can help promote steady curing.
  • Bud density and size: The size and density of the buds can affect the drying and curing process. Large, dense buds may take longer to dry and cure properly, and may require more frequent monitoring.
  • Cultivation methods: The cultivation methods used can also affect the final quality of the cured buds. Organic cultivation methods may produce buds with a more complex flavor profile, while buds grown with synthetic nutrients may lack some of the subtle nuances of organic buds.

These factors must be taken into consideration when choosing a curing method to ensure that the buds retain their potency, flavor, and aroma.

Jar Curing

One of the most popular methods of cannabis curing is called jar curing. This method involves storing the buds in airtight glass jars to help preserve their quality and flavor.

To follow this method of curing, begin by trimming the buds and placing them in the glass jars. Be careful not to overcrowd the jars or leave too much air space in each jar, as this can affect the curing process. Keep in mind that the density and size of the buds can also affect the timing of the process.

Once the buds are in the jars, store them in a cool, dry place away from light for at least one week. This allows the buds to release excess moisture and the flavors to develop. During this time, it’s important to “burp” the jars daily by removing the lid for a short period to allow for fresh air exchange. This can help prevent mold and also helps to regulate the moisture levels in the jar.

After the initial week of jar curing, gradually increase the burping time to once every two or three days. This will help to slow down the curing process and preserve the flavor and aroma of the buds. The time required for jar curing can vary depending on the strain, density, and environmental factors but typically lasts for at least several weeks.

Some of the benefits of jar curing include the preservation of the natural terpenes and flavors of the buds, as well as a smoother and more enjoyable smoking experience. However, keep in mind that good quality jars and proper monitoring are essential to prevent mold growth and excessive moisture.

Water Curing

Water curing is a process of removing impurities from cannabis buds by soaking them in water for an extended period. This method is highly effective in removing chlorophyll, which can give buds a harsh taste and make the smoke difficult to inhale.

Here are the steps to follow for water curing:

  • Fill a large container with enough water to completely submerge the buds.
  • Place the buds in a mesh bag or cheesecloth and immerse them in the water.
  • Keep the container in a dry, cool place, away from direct sunlight, for 3-7 days, depending on the size and density of the buds.
  • Change the water every 24 hours to prevent bad odors and bacteria build-up.
  • After the soaking period, remove the buds from the water and rinse them thoroughly to remove any remaining impurities.
  • Place the buds on a drying rack or hang them upside down to dry, following the normal drying process.

Benefits and drawbacks of water curing:

One of the main advantages of water curing is that it does not alter the flavor profile of the buds and can even enhance it by removing the bitter taste. Additionally, water-cured buds burn more evenly and produce less ash, making for a smoother smoking experience. Another benefit is that water curing can reduce the risk of mold and mildew, which can develop during the drying process.

On the flip side, water curing can also remove some of the terpenes and essential oils that contribute to the unique aroma and effects of the strain. This method can also reduce the potency of the buds, as some of the water-soluble cannabinoids can be lost.

When to use water curing:

Water curing is recommended for strains that have a strong chlorophyll taste or smell, or for buds that are too harsh when smoked. It is also a good option for buds that are already dry but need to be rehydrated, as water curing can restore some of their moisture content.

Water curing is a useful technique for enhancing the quality and flavor of cannabis buds, especially for those who are sensitive to harsh smoke. However, it is important to weigh the pros and cons of this method and determine whether it is suitable for the strain and the desired outcome.

Dry Curing

Dry curing is a popular and simple method for curing cannabis buds. This method involves drying the buds in an environment with low humidity levels over a period of several days to weeks. Dry curing is known for producing buds with a strong flavor and aroma, as well as a smooth smoke.

To properly dry cure cannabis, follow these steps:

Step Description
1. Harvest Harvest cannabis buds when the trichomes on the plants turn milky white.
2. Trim Trim any excess leaves and stems from the buds.
3. Hang Hang the buds upside down in a cool, dry, and dark room with a temperature of 60-70°F and humidity of 45-55%. Use a wire or string to hang the buds to ensure good air circulation.
4. Wait Wait for the buds to dry. You’ll know they’re dry when the stems snap when you bend them, and the outside of the buds feel dry to touch. This process usually takes 5–15 days.
5. Jar Place the dried buds in a mason jar or an airtight container with a humidity pack to maintain moisture levels of 55-65%. Every day, burp the jars by opening them for a few minutes to release any excess moisture trapped inside.
6. Store Store the jars in a cool, dry, and dark place. The buds are ready for consumption after 2-4 weeks of curing.

While dry curing is a popular method for cannabis curing, it may not be suitable for all strains. Some strains may require more humidity during the curing process to preserve their flavor and aroma. It’s important to research the specific strain to find the best method for curing.

Box Curing

Box curing involves placing the cannabis buds in boxes for drying and curing. Unlike jar curing, this method allows for more air circulation, which can be beneficial for certain strains that may be more prone to mold.

How to Box Cure Cannabis Buds

1. Begin by trimming the buds from the stems and placing them in a cardboard box lined with parchment paper. Avoid using plastic or metal as it can interfere with the curing process.

2. Ensure that the buds are not overcrowded in the box, and make sure that there is space between each bud to allow for proper airflow.

3. Place the box in a dry and cool room with low humidity. The ideal temperature for box curing is between 60-70°F (16-21°C).

4. Every day for the first week, open the box for a few minutes to allow fresh air to circulate. This process is known as “burping” and helps release any excess moisture from the buds.

5. Monitor the buds daily for any signs of mold or mildew. If any mold is present, remove the affected buds immediately to prevent further contamination.

6. After the first week, burp the box once every few days for the next two weeks.

7. Once the buds are properly cured, they should be dry to the touch and have a fragrant aroma.

Benefits of Box Curing

Box curing has several benefits for cannabis cultivators. For one, it allows for better air circulation than jar curing, which can be important for moisture control and preventing mold growth. Additionally, box curing may be a better option for larger quantities of cannabis as the boxes can hold more than jars.

Drawbacks of Box Curing

However, box curing may not be the best option for all strains. Some strains may require more moisture and care during the curing process. Additionally, box curing can take longer than jar curing as the buds may require more time to dry properly. It is also important to monitor the buds closely during the curing process to prevent any mold growth.

Preparation of Curing Room

To ensure a successful cannabis curing process, it is essential to prepare the curing room properly. Here are some key steps to follow:

Step Description
Step 1: Choose a room that is cool, dark, and well-ventilated. The ideal temperature for curing cannabis is between 60-70°F (15-21°C) with a humidity level between 45-55%.
Step 2: Remove any clutter or debris from the room, and thoroughly clean and sanitize all surfaces to avoid mold or bacteria growth.
Step 3: Hang drying lines or install drying racks to hang the buds. Make sure there is enough space between the buds for air to circulate evenly.
Step 4: If using jars for curing, wash them with warm water and soap and dry them completely before use. Avoid using plastic containers as they can affect the flavor of the buds and cause contamination.
Step 5: Place a hygrometer in the room to monitor the temperature and humidity levels. A dehumidifier or humidifier may be necessary depending on the climate and weather conditions in the area.

By following these steps, you can create an ideal environment for cannabis curing and ensure that the buds are preserved properly, leading to enhanced quality and flavor.

Burping and Monitoring Moisture

When it comes to curing cannabis, “burping” refers to the process of opening and closing the jars or containers in which the buds are being cured. Burping is essential to allow for the release of built-up moisture and to prevent mold from forming.

To burp your jars effectively, the first step is to remove the lid or top of the container for about 15-20 minutes. During this time, you should fan the air through the buds using a clean, dry cloth or paper towel. This allows for any excess moisture to be released from the cannabis buds.

It is important to monitor the moisture levels during the curing process. Ideally, you want to maintain a relative humidity (RH) level of around 60-65%. If the RH level is too high, mold can develop, whereas if it is too low, the buds may become too dry and lose their flavor and potency.

To monitor the humidity levels, you can use a hygrometer or a digital RH meter. These devices can be placed directly in the jars with the buds to help you keep track of the moisture levels.

After the first burp, you should check the buds and monitor the RH levels every 12 hours for the first few days. If the RH level is too high, you may need to burp the jars more frequently or use a dehumidifier to lower the moisture levels. If the RH level is too low, you can add a small humidifier to the curing room or place a damp paper towel in the jar for a few hours to increase the moisture levels.

It is important to be patient and attentive during the burping and monitoring process, as it can take several days to several weeks to achieve the ideal moisture and flavor profile for your specific strain of cannabis. Keep track of the moisture levels and adjust your curing environment accordingly to ensure your buds are properly cured and are of the highest quality.

Final Drying and Storage

After the curing process is complete, it’s crucial to properly dry and store the cannabis to maintain its quality and flavor. Here are some best practices for final drying and storage:

1. Trim the buds: Before final drying, trim any excess leaves from the buds. This will allow for better airflow and prevent moisture from being trapped in the buds.

2. Hang the buds: Hang the trimmed buds upside down in a dry, cool, and dark room with good airflow. Make sure the buds are not touching each other, as this can cause moisture to build up.

3. Monitor humidity levels: While drying the buds, monitor the humidity levels in the room. The ideal humidity level is between 45-55%. If the humidity levels are too high, use a dehumidifier to lower it.

4. Check for mold: Check the buds regularly for signs of mold. If you see any mold, remove the affected buds immediately.

5. Store in airtight containers: Once the buds are dry and ready for storage, place them in airtight containers such as glass jars. This will keep the buds fresh and prevent moisture from entering.

6. Store in a cool, dark place: Store the jars in a cool, dark place such as a closet or a pantry. Avoid storing the jars in warm or humid areas, as this can affect the quality of the buds.

7. Monitor the buds: Check the buds regularly for signs of mold or moisture. If you notice any issues, remove the affected buds immediately.

By following these best practices for final drying and storage, you can ensure that your cannabis maintains its quality and flavor for a longer period of time.
